Another city-ranking study was released Monday, and this one casts Miami in a bad light (again).

According to the Corporation for National and Community Service, Miami ranks 49th -- second to last -- among the nation's largest cities when it comes to volunteering.

Residents of Midwest and Northwest cities were tops on the list for volunteer hours; folks in Tulsa volunteered an average of 60 hours a year, while Miamians volunteered a paltry 25 hours a year.

The study lists things that hinder vounteerism: long commute times, a lack of homeownership and a lack of education. Seeing as Miami is one of the poorest, least educated cities in the nation, has a high foreclosure rate and is home to the nation's worst drivers, this latest study seems to make sense.
